Texas HALO Fund
Texas HALO Fund is an angel syndicate investment fund based in Houston, Texas, focusing on early-stage investments across various sectors. The fund aims to provide accredited investors with access to diversified startup deals while addressing challenges in deal flow and due diligence.

Texas HALO Fund as a funder
Investment thesis
Texas HALO Fund aims to provide accredited investors access to high returns from early-stage investments by addressing challenges such as inadequate deal flow and insufficient due diligence. The fund builds a diversified portfolio of 20 to 30 companies across multiple sectors, leveraging the expertise of its Managing Directors.
Focus narrative
Texas HALO Fund invests in early-stage businesses across multiple sectors without geographic restrictions. The fund emphasizes rigorous due diligence and ongoing oversight of portfolio companies, ensuring a diversified investment approach. It explicitly avoids investments in LLCs, SAFE notes, real estate, and oil and gas drilling ventures.
Value beyond capital
Texas HALO Fund adds value to its portfolio companies through rigorous due diligence, active management, and sector-specific expertise from its Managing Directors. The fund's structure allows for ongoing oversight and support, helping companies navigate challenges and achieve growth.

Portfolio context
Notable portfolio companies include: TapNPay: A platform for toll road authorities to bill users via license plate recognition. The Digital Strand: A security platform for data sharing, initially targeting the oil and gas industry. The Flourish Fund: A wellness-focused baby registry connecting families with services like doulas. Drusolv Therapeutics, Inc.: A clinical-stage drug company developing a high-dose statin for age-related macular degeneration. Dynamic Light: Imaging technology for real-time blood flow visualization during surgeries. Global Neighbor: Creator of the Weed Seed Destroyer, a device using light to eliminate weeds. Vartega: Produces low-cost recycled carbon fiber for various applications. Rx Bandz: Develops patient-centric auto-injectors for medications. Resonant Therapeutic: Supports drug discovery with a proprietary laboratory tool. ReturnSafe: Provides preventative health measures for organizations. Work & Mother: Offers lactation facilities for working mothers. Materna Medical: Focuses on improving female health with childbirth-related devices. CellChorus: Provides high throughput analysis of single cells for research.
